Utah State football player dies in an apparent drowning at reservoir

FILE - Then-New Mexico State cornerback Andre Seldon Jr. defends during an NCAA football game against UTEP on Oct. 18, 2023, in El Paso, Texas. Seldon Jr. died Saturday, July 20, 2024 in an apparent drowning at Porcupine Reservoir, according to the school. (AP Photo/Andres Leighton, file)

LOGAN, Utah (AP) — Utah State cornerback Andre Seldon Jr. died Saturday in an apparent drowning at Porcupine Reservoir, according to the school.

A search began Saturday afternoon after callers reported that a young man seen diving from cliffs at the reservoir did not resurface, the Cache County Sheriff’s Office said. His body was recovered by a dive team at around 9:05 p.m.
